A computer-implemented method for behavior planning for a first participant in a traffic scene, in which a predicted behavior of at least one further participant in the traffic scene is taken into account, specifically depending on the epistemic uncertainty of the predicted behavior. For this purpose, the behavior of the further participant is predicted at regular time intervals, in each case for a prediction interval of a specified length, wherein each prediction interval includes a specified number of consecutive prediction steps. The epistemic uncertainty of the predicted behavior is determined for each prediction step of a prediction interval and is evaluated using a decision criterion to decide whether the behavior of the further participant predicted for the corresponding prediction step is taken into account in the behavior planning for the first participant.
